There is not any ostentation concerning the pair who’re quietly carrying the hope of British success into the closing days of the championships. The matching pink rackets, maybe, however the Anglo-Dutch males’s doubles partnership of Neal Skupski and Wesley Koolhof are in any other case making their means with minimal fuss, as they have an inclination to do.
Skupski, from Liverpool, ought to be a extra acquainted title than he really is, given the way in which that he has so persistently carried the nation’s torch when others are extinguished right here. He is been a part of the blended doubles profitable pairing previously two years.
And now for the boys’s doubles, with a tilt at silverware which he and Koolhof have been pushing for since shedding in final 12 months’s Flushing Meadow ultimate, with quarter-finals in Melbourne and Paris this 12 months.
They mix successfully, with Skupski’s mastery of the angles elementary to the way in which they work. He threaded half a dozen photographs by way of the attention of a needle, working tramlines to tramlines, in a fourth-round match which was more durable than anticipated.
It was a recreation of leisure worth, too, with lengthy rallies reflecting the indefatigability of Australian Davis Cup pair Max Purcell and Jordan Thompson, whose resilience bridged the technical gulf which revealed itself at occasions.

Skupski’s time-management on tour is an advanced course of, given his want to watch Liverpool Soccer Membership every time they play. His ambition to play padel with Jurgen Klopp on the membership’s coaching floor was borne of an encounter with the German’s assistant Pep Ljinders at Wimbledon final 12 months. He’ll change prepare and flight occasions to observe the crew and solely typically misses them when on courtroom.
However the twin focus has not stopped the 33-year-old progressing beneath the radar, having taken the American school circuit route which a rising variety of British gamers have most popular to the LTA expertise programme and the skilled tour circuit.

It was at Louisiana State College that he started to play aggressive doubles and his advance has been speedy. He started final 12 months ranked No 20 within the doubles scores and ended it by turning into solely the fourth tennis participant from Nice Britain to be a world No 1, after Andy Murray and doubles specialists Jamie Murray and Joe Salisbury. He was 32. A late bloomer.
He and Koolhof started slowly yesterday, when Koolhof was damaged within the first recreation however they instantly cracked Thompson’s serve, with a brutal backhand winner from Koolhof vital, and gained 5 straight video games to take the primary se.
There have been occasional moments of confusion – each males arriving on the forehand facet for a shot on the web which left the backhand facet empty, and Thompson’s 127mph first serve was a risk.

The second was attritional, with the Australians spurning six set factors at 5-4, however the prime seeds prevailed, securing a second set tiebreak which they gained comfortably, lining up a quarter-final on Wednesday in opposition to Uruguayan Ariel Behar and Czech Adam Pavlasek.
It was not the one optimistic final result for British doubles this week. Britain will on Wednesday have a ladies’s pair within the Wimbledon quarter-finals for the primary time since 1983 after Naiktha Bains and Maia Lumsden secured their place. They beat Slovakian pair Viktoria Hruncakova and Tereza Mihalikova 6-3 6-7 (5-7) 6-3.
However Skupski and Koolhof carry most hopes. ‘Hopefully Behar and Pavlasek will see the seeding subsequent to our title and worry us a little bit bit,’ Skupski stated. ‘We do not wish to give them something to construct momentum on.
‘It is essential that we get off to a powerful begin. Hopefully the British crowd will get behind me like, simply they all the time do right here.’
